- Editor's Notes
- "Shall we publish in Science. Continuation. Michele talks about Science being distributed abroad. We have been noticed so fully in all foreign papers, especially in scientific papers, that I do not think it worth while to pay the money for that. And as for this country our Bulletins gets into the hands of a good many scientific men. Prof. Barker at my request prepared a list of scientific people and I send Bulletins to them. On the whole I amn not in favor of printing the report in Science. Please still give me your views."
